在Div中的方法:
<DIV STYLE="width: 200px; border: 1px dashed red; overflow: hidden; text-overflow:ellipsis">
<NOBR>就是比如有一行文字,很长,表格内一行显示不下.</NOBR>
<NOBR>就a是比如有一行文字,很长,表格内一行显示不下.</NOBR>
<NOBR>就1是比如有一行文字,很长,表格内一行显示不下.</NOBR>
<NOBR>就F是比如有一行文字,很长,表格内一行显示不下.</NOBR>
<NOBR>就是 Like You Pig Very Very Very Much.</NOBR>
</DIV>
在Table中的方法:
<TABLE style="table-layout:fixed;border-collapse:collapse;font-size:12px;" border="1" width="200" bordercolor=#666666>
<TR>
<TD nowrap style="overflow:hidden;text-overflow:ellipsis;">内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容内容</TD>
</TR>
</TABLE>
代码很简单,基本上应该很容易就可以看明白,主要在于“text-overflow”这个属性,此属性有2个值,分别是“ellipsis”和“clip”,简单的理解,第一个值会在截取之后在文字末端加上省略号,第二个值则不会。
详细出处参考:http://www.jb51.net/article/7269.htm
分享到:
相关推荐
幸好,老衲于不幸中的万幸中发现了css这么叼炸天的一面,以前一直不知道,写出来分享给大家 很简单,话不多说,直接上代码: css里面如下设置: 复制代码代码如下: a.name{ line-height: 30px; text-align: ...
|--1.join()方法--用于把数组中的所有元素放入一个字符串 | eparato表示要使用的分隔符。如果省略该参数,则使用逗号作为分隔符 |--2.toString()方法--可把数组转换为字符串,并返回结果 |--3.concat()方法--...
2. 计算字数:通过JavaScript的字符串方法,如`.length`,计算文章的总字符数。 3. 检查字数:如果文章字符数超过了设定值,执行截断操作。 4. 截断处理:将超出部分的文字替换为省略号,可以使用CSS伪元素`:after`...
然后通过jQuery选择器选取该元素,读取其文本内容,并使用循环和substring方法来逐步截取文本的子字符串,然后将截取的字符串赋值给内部的span元素。 接下来,核心在于检测元素的宽度。通过循环截取文本并更新到...
在这个过程中,我们还要考虑到字符串的截断,确保在达到指定长度时正确地截取字符串并添加省略号。 接下来,关于页面元素的操作,有时候需要在页面中对特定元素进行隐藏或显示。JavaScript提供了灵活的方法来检测...
2、使用浏览器中的内核(JS解释引擎) 1、在浏览器的控制台(Console)中,输入脚本并执行 2、将JS脚本代码嵌入在HTML页面中执行 1、采用HTML元素事件执行JS代码 事件 : 1、onclick 当元素被点击时执行的操作 ...